1985/02/00 | At Johannesburg's Ovation Studios, Simon records South African musicians for his song "Graceland": Ray Phiri on guitar, Demola Adepoju on pedal steel, Bakithi Kumalo on fretless bass, Vusi Khumalo on drums and Makhaya Mahlangu on percussions. | ||||||
1985/05/00 | Paul Simon | Visitor | With son Harper, Paul Simon drives to Graceland from Louisiana on Route 61, admiring the countryside: "The Mississippi Delta is shining like a national guitar." | Graceland | Memphis, TN | ||
1986/00/00 | The Everly Brothers | Performers | Don and Phil Everly of the Everly Brothers record backup vocals on 'Graceland' in Los Angeles, California. Paul Simon, who idolizes the Everlys, says 'Graceland' is "a perfect Everly Brothers song." | ||||
1986/10/00 | "Graceland" is released as a 7" single from Paul Simon's album, "Graceland". |
